Atlanta’s Mercedes-Benz Stadium to host Super Bowl LXII in 2028

The NFL announced on Tuesday that Mercedes-Benz Stadium, home of the Atlanta Falcons, will host Super Bowl LXII in 2028.

It will be the fourth time Atlanta has hosted the Super Bowl. The final game of the NFL season was last played at Mercedes-Benz Stadium in 2019 when the New England Patriots beat the Los Angeles Rams 13-3 in Super Bowl LIII.
